20 references to ValueTask
Microsoft.AspNetCore.Server.IIS (2)
Core\IO\AsyncIOEngine.cs (1)
165
return new
ValueTask
(flush, 0);
Core\IO\WebSocketsAsyncIOEngine.cs (1)
86
return new
ValueTask
(init, 0);
Microsoft.AspNetCore.Server.Kestrel.Core (1)
Internal\Http3\Http3Stream.cs (1)
685
? new
ValueTask
(_appCompletedTaskSource, _appCompletedTaskSource.Version)
System.Net.Http (2)
System\Net\Http\SocketsHttpHandler\Http2Stream.cs (2)
1436
new
ValueTask
(this, _waitSource.Version).AsTask().GetAwaiter().GetResult();
1474
return new
ValueTask
(this, _waitSource.Version);
System.Net.Quic (4)
src\libraries\Common\src\System\Net\StreamBuffer.cs (2)
345
new
ValueTask
(this, _waitSource.Version).AsTask().GetAwaiter().GetResult();
354
return new
ValueTask
(this, _waitSource.Version);
System\Net\Quic\Internal\ResettableValueTaskSource.cs (1)
112
valueTask = new
ValueTask
(this, _valueTaskSource.Version);
System\Net\Quic\Internal\ValueTaskSource.cs (1)
59
valueTask = new
ValueTask
(this, _valueTaskSource.Version);
System.Net.Sockets (5)
System\Net\Sockets\Socket.Tasks.cs (4)
1166
return new
ValueTask
(this, _mrvtsc.Version);
1183
return new
ValueTask
(this, _mrvtsc.Version);
1219
return new
ValueTask
(this, _mrvtsc.Version);
1242
return new
ValueTask
(this, _mrvtsc.Version);
System\Net\Sockets\SocketAsyncEventArgs.cs (1)
779
await new
ValueTask
(internalArgs, internalArgs.Version).ConfigureAwait(false);
System.Private.CoreLib (4)
src\libraries\System.Private.CoreLib\src\Microsoft\Win32\SafeHandles\SafeFileHandle.ThreadPoolValueTaskSource.cs (2)
196
return new
ValueTask
(this, _source.Version);
222
return new
ValueTask
(this, _source.Version);
src\libraries\System.Private.CoreLib\src\System\Runtime\CompilerServices\PoolingAsyncValueTaskMethodBuilder.cs (1)
77
return new
ValueTask
(box, box.Version);
src\libraries\System.Private.CoreLib\src\System\Threading\Tasks\Task.cs (1)
7017
waitTask =
new
(waiter, waiter._waitForNextCompletedTask.Version);
System.ServiceModel.UnixDomainSocket (1)
System\ServiceModel\Channels\SocketAwaitableEventArgs.cs (1)
54
return new
ValueTask
(this, 0);
System.Threading.Channels (1)
System\Threading\Channels\AsyncOperation.cs (1)
105
public ValueTask ValueTask => new
ValueTask
(this, _currentId);